Data source: Rodden X (no recorded time). The Nobel Foundation's official laureate record gives 19 February 1941 in Washington, D.C., USA, but publishes no birth hour.
David J. Gross received the 2004 Nobel Prize in Physics. The Nobel Foundation documents a birth on 19 February 1941 in Washington, D.C., USA. Because no birth hour is published, this chart omits time-dependent angles and houses.
